About This Item
St. Martin's Publishing Group. First U.S. Edition. Hardcover. Fine. St. Martin?s Press: New York, 1985. First U.S. edition with full number line. DJ price clipped. Fantasy novel in which an ugly duckling becomes a swan in the world of ballet.
Synopsis
A Company of Swans is a historical romance novel published in 1985 by Eva Ibbotson. The book is dedicated to Patricia Veryan.
